What You Will Learn

The program progresses through three subjects and three phases of one continuous infrastructure project, rather than three disconnected courses. One Program. Three Progressive Subjects. One Complete Infrastructure Project.

Subject 1 – Civil 3D Foundations & Infrastructure Modeling with AI-Assisted Workflows

This subject develops the foundational Autodesk Civil 3D skills required for municipal infrastructure and land development projects, with continuous integration of AI-assisted workflows using Microsoft Copilot, Autodesk AI capabilities, and InfraWorks conceptual modeling.

Subject 2 – Advanced Civil 3D BIM Design & Digital Collaboration with AI-Assisted Workflows

Building directly on the preliminary infrastructure model developed in Subject 1, students expand the project into a complete BIM-ready municipal infrastructure design using advanced Civil 3D workflows integrated with Autodesk InfraWorks, Autodesk Construction Cloud (ACC), Navisworks, and AI-assisted productivity tools.

Subject 3 – Digital Delivery, QA/QC & Professional Presentation with AI-Assisted Workflows

In this final subject, students complete the digital delivery stage of the continuous municipal infrastructure project by producing professional drawing packages, performing quality assurance and quality control (QA/QC), validating project quantities, preparing technical documentation, and presenting the completed infrastructure design.

What is Civil 3D Infrastructure Design with AI Assistance?

It is a 75-hour, three-subject program focused on practical municipal infrastructure design using Autodesk Civil 3D, InfraWorks, Autodesk Construction Cloud, Navisworks and AI-assisted workflows. Students develop one continuous Ontario municipal infrastructure project from preliminary design through BIM coordination and final digital delivery.

How is AI used in the program?

AI is integrated as a productivity assistant. Students use Microsoft Copilot, Autodesk AI capabilities and AI-assisted workflows for activities such as documentation, conceptual exploration, standards review, simulation support, QA/QC and technical communication. Engineering decisions remain the responsibility of the designer.

Do I need Civil 3D experience before starting?

No. Prior Civil 3D experience is not required for standard admission. Familiarity with AutoCAD or engineering CAD concepts is recommended.

What software will I use?

The program uses Autodesk Civil 3D 2026, Autodesk InfraWorks 2026, Autodesk Construction Cloud, Autodesk Docs, Autodesk Navisworks and Microsoft Copilot.

Will I complete a real project?

Yes. You'll progressively develop a realistic Ontario municipal collector road rehabilitation and subdivision servicing project throughout all three subjects.
